Madilin Blaise Diaz was born February 12, 2004, in San Antonio, Texas to David Nicholas Diaz and Alicia Kay Diaz. Our beloved Blaise was received by the loving arms of Jesus Christ on Monday, June 3, 2024.
Blaise attended Pleasanton schools and graduated early from Pleasanton High School in December, 2021. Blaise was an athlete and began playing soccer when she was just 4 years old with TCYSA and San Antonio Select teams. Once she began Pleasanton High School, Blaise played on the Women's Eagle Soccer and Golf teams from her Freshman to Junior year. Blaise was also an Athletic Trainer for the Pleasanton Eagles Football team during her last two years of High School.
Blaise began attending Texas State University in January, 2022 in San Marcos, Texas. In January, 2024, she began attending William Edge Institute School of Cosmetology in New Braunfels, Texas. Blaise worked part-time while attending high school and college and always made it a point to return to Pleasanton to help take care of her mother Kay or travel in order to see her little brother, Keeton, play in all of his sports.
Blaise was preceded in death by her maternal grandmother, Linda Ellis, maternal aunt, Taryn Evans, paternal grandfather, Erasmo (Eddie) Diaz, and paternal grandmother, Maria C. (Connie) Diaz.
Blaise is survived by her loving parents, David and Kay Diaz, older sister, Zoei Diaz, younger brother, Keeton Diaz, and a long list of loving relatives and friends.
Blaise will be greatly missed by everyone that knew her. Blaise loved her family tremendously. She also loved her friends and protected them fiercely. Blaise was the kind of young lady that any parent would be proud to call her "daughter". She was fierce in how she loved and respected those around her and yet had a heart filled with kindness, loyalty and service for everyone.
The Diaz family would like to thank everyone for the tremendous outpouring of love, support, photos, memories and compassion shared with them over this difficult time.
Funeral services for Blaise Diaz will be on Friday, June 14, 2024, at St. Andrew Catholic Church in Pleasanton, Texas. Visitation will begin at 10:30am; Rosary will be recited beginning at 12 noon and Mass at 12:30pm.
